Pavel Opocenský

Czech, born 1954
View All Works
BiographyBorn August 7, 1954, Karlovy Vary, Czechoslovakia

Education:
1973-1974 School for Jewlry and Metals, Turnov, Czechoslovakia
1971-1972 School for Jewlry Design, Jablonec nad Nisou, Czechoslovakia
